Abstract

The stabilization of large structural systems (LSS) under (i) mode truncation and linear parametric perturbations, or (ii) mode truncation and actuator saturations is considered. A new robust stability condition for the perturbed LSS controlled by observer-based compensators is derived. A stability criterion is also given for the stabilization of LSS by observer-based constrained controls. Finally, a simply supported beam problem is provided for illustration.
